Collection and habitat data.
Species in this genus are associated with
Hypericum
(
Hypericaceae
) in wetlands (
Anderson 2002
). In New Brunswick, adults were col
lected
by sweeping foliage along a river margin during late August. Specimens from Quebec were collected by sweeping during June.
Distribution in Canada and Alaska.
QC, NB (new Canadian records).
